Abstract Background Staging laparoscopy is performed in all Oesophago-gastric cancer patients suitable for radical treatment with tumour staged ≥T2 prior to neoadjuvant chemotherapy. In response to COVID 19 pandemic, on 25th March 2020, the joint statement issued by the Royal College of Surgeons and AUGIS advised all laparoscopic procedures should be avoided due to the risk of virus transmission associated with aerosol-generating procedures. In accordance with the guidance, a more selective approach on who underwent a staging laparoscopy was followed. This audit explores its impact on patient outcome comparing data from pre COVID period with the COVID period. Methods Retrospective and prospective data was collected for 24months on all OG cancer patients from 25th March2019 to 24th March2021. ‘Pre COVID’ period was defined as 25th March 2019 to 24th March 2020 and ‘COVID’ period was defined as 25th March 2020 to 24th March 2021. All patients with Oesophago-gastric cancer with MDT cancer staged ≥T2, suitable for neoadjuvant chemotherapy were included. Patients with tumour staged <T2 and or diagnosed with squamous cell carcinoma involving upper or middle third of oesophagus were excluded. Fishers Exact model using SPSS V24 was used to identify any statistically significant differences between the 2 groups. Results Pre-COVID Period: 80patients underwent staging laparoscopy. Of these, 9patients(11.6%) with tumour staged as ≥T3 were declined curative surgery due to advanced disease(n = 2), metastatic disease(n = 3) or both(n = 4). In total, 40patients underwent curative surgery and there were 0 open/close laparotomies. COVID Period: Of the 79patients suitable for staging laparoscopy, only 7patients(8.7%) underwent laparoscopy. Of these, 3patients(3.8%) with tumour staged as ≥T3 were declined curative surgery due to advanced disease(n = 2) and metastatic disease(n = 1). In total, 33patients underwent curative surgery and only 1patient had an open/close laparotomy due to a liver metastases. No statistically significant difference was found p = 0.0913 Conclusions Staging laparoscopy is a useful tool for accurate staging of Oesophago-gastric cancers. It helps avoid unnecessary open and close laparotomy due to advanced disease and also allows us to assess patient fitness to major surgery. During the pandemic, the number of staging laparoscopies performed declined significantly but with no statistically significant difference to patient outcome. Thus we conclude,  the COVID 19 pandemic has enabled us to have a selective approach to performing staging laparoscopy in Oesophago-gastric patients with advanced disease staged ≥T3 only.

Purpose To understand the mechanism through which obesity in breast cancer patients is associated with poorer outcome, we evaluated body mass index (BMI) and response to neoadjuvant chemotherapy (NC) in women with operable breast cancer. Patients and Methods From May 1990 to July 2004, 1,169 patients were diagnosed with invasive breast cancer at M. D. Anderson Cancer Center and received NC before surgery. Patients were categorized as obese (BMI ≥ 30 kg/m2), overweight (BMI of 25 to < 30 kg/m2), or normal/underweight (BMI < 25 kg/m2). Logistic regression was used to examine associations between BMI and pathologic complete response (pCR). Breast cancer–specific, progression-free, and overall survival times were examined using the Kaplan-Meier method and Cox proportional hazards regression analysis. All statistical tests were two-sided. Results Median age was 50 years; 30% of patients were obese, 32% were overweight, and 38% were normal or underweight. In multivariate analysis, there was no significant difference in pCR for obese compared with normal weight patients (odds ratio [OR] = 0.78; 95% CI, 0.49 to 1.26). Overweight and the combination of overweight and obese patients were significantly less likely to have a pCR (OR = 0.59; 95% CI, 0.37 to 0.95; and OR = 0.67; 95% CI, 0.45 to 0.99, respectively). Obese patients were more likely to have hormone-negative tumors (P < .01), stage III tumors (P < .01), and worse overall survival (P = .006) at a median follow-up time of 4.1 years. Conclusion Higher BMI was associated with worse pCR to NC. In addition, its association with worse overall survival suggests that greater attention should be focused on this risk factor to optimize the care of breast cancer patients.

Abstract Background: Neoadjuvant chemotherapy is a promising treatment option for potential resectable gastric cancer, but patients’ responses varied. We aimed to develop and validate a radiomics score (rad_score) to predict the treatment response of neoadjuvant chemotherapy, and to investigate its efficacy in survival stratification. Methods: A total of 106 patients with neoadjuvant chemotherapy before gastrectomy were included (training cohort: n=74; validation cohort: n=32). Radiomics features were extracted from the pre-treatment portal venous-phase CT. After feature reduction, a rad_score was established by Randomized Tree algorithm. A rad_clinical_score was constructed by integrating the rad_score with clinical variables, so was a clinical score by clinical variables only. The three scores were validated regarding their discrimination and clinical usefulness. According to the score thresholds (updated with post-operative clinical variables), patients were stratified into two groups and their survivals were compared.Results: In the validation cohort, the rad_score demonstrated a good predicting performance in treatment response of neoadjuvant chemotherapy (AUC [95% CI] =0.82 [0.67, 0.98]), which was better than the clinical score (based on pre-operative clinical variables) without significant difference (0.62 [0.42, 0.83], P=0.09). The rad_clinical_score could not further improve the performance of rad_score (0.70 [0.51, 0.88], P=0.16). Based on the thresholds of these scores, the high-score groups all achieved better survivals than the low-score groups in the whole cohort (all P<0.001). Conclusion: The rad_score was effective in predicting treatment response of neoadjuvant chemotherapy and stratifying patients’ survival for gastric cancer, which assisted in individualized treatment planning.

Abstract Background: We previously demonstrated that CDK5RAP3 acts as a tumour suppressor in gastric cancer through negative regulation of the Wnt/β-catenin signalling pathway, but its function in chemotherapeutic responsiveness of gastric cancer has not been investigated. In this study, we aimed to examine the clinical significance of CDK5RAP3 to predict chemotherapeutic responsiveness in gastric cancer.Methods: A collection of 188 pairs of tumour tissue microarray specimens from Fujian Medical University were employed for the discovery set, and 310 tumour tissue samples of gastric cancer patients were employed for the internal validation set. Eight-five tumour tissue samples from Qinghai University Hospital were used as the external validation set 1. Transcriptomic and clinical data of 299 gastric cancer patients from TCGA were used as the external validation set 2. CDK5RAP3 expression, microsatellite instability (MSI) status, and tumour-infiltrating lymphocytes (TIL) were examined with immunohistochemistry. Clinical outcomes of patients were compared with Kaplan-Meier curves and the Cox model.Results: In a multi-centre evaluation, increased CDK5RAP3 indication of better prognosis depends mainly on MSI-L/MSS status or TILhigh. High CDK5RAP3 expression predicts sensitive therapeutic responsiveness to postoperative adjuvant chemotherapy in gastric cancer. In a stratification analysis based on CDK5RAP3 combined with TIL or MSI status, patients with CKD5RAP3low TILlow showed no significant difference in prognosis after receiving chemotherapy, whereas patients with CKD5RAP3low TILhigh, CKD5RAP3high TILlow, and CKD5RAP3high TILhigh had better responsiveness to chemotherapy. In addition, patients with CKD5RAP3high MSI-L/MSS status benefitted the most from adjuvant chemotherapy among all patients evaluated. Conclusions: CKD5RAP3 can be used as an effective marker to evaluate individualized chemotherapy regimens in gastric cancer patients dependent on their TIL and MSI status.
